given non-zero number array A, create array B where B[i] = product of all elements in A except A[i].
First explain what a tree, then binary tree, then a binary search tree is. Now implement a function that verifies whether a binary tree is a valid binary search tree.
Write a code for determining the given integer is palindrome in binaries.
Given an array A of n integers, in sorted order, and an integer x. design an O(n)-time complexity algorithm to determine whether there are 2 integers in A whose sum is exactly x.
Find the longest subarray which consists of numbers that can be arranged in a continuous sequence. For ex- {4,5,1,5,7,6,8,4,1} output-{5,7,6,8,4}.Find the longest.
Coding Challenge 2) You will be given N number of points as an array (CPPoint class). CPPoint class will have x and y coordinate. Find the closest k number of points from the origin.

how many zeros are there in 100!
Given a binary tree, how would you set the keys/values of all the nodes and their child pointers to null. No language restriction. Do it iteratively in O(N) time with O(1) space complexity where N is the number of nodes in the tree. Other Details: - Tree is just a regular Binary Tree and doesn't have the BST property. - It is not guaranteed to be balanced. - You may do whatever you want to the tree however, you must ensure that all the nodes in the tree and their left/right pointers are set to null.
